AI-Powered and Silicon-Photonics-Integrated: EDFA Enters a New Era of Low Power Consumption and High Density

With the rapid development of 5G, data centers, and quantum communications, erbium-doped fiber amplifier (EDFA) technology is undergoing a major transformation. Industry experts indicate that future EDFA will evolve toward intelligence, high integration, and multi-band expansion to meet the demands of high-speed, low-power optical communications.  


At the 2025 International Optical Communication Technology Summit, AI-driven EDFA took center stage. The latest intelligent EDFA dynamically adjust gain and power consumption by monitoring signal quality in real time, improving transmission efficiency by 30%. Additionally, breakthroughs in silicon photonic integration have reduced EDFA size by 80%, making them more suitable for edge computing and satellite laser communications.


C+L band EDFA have become the market standard, while S+C+L ultra-wideband EDFA in development are expected to push single-fiber capacity to new limits. Meanwhile, deep-sea fiber optic cables and space laser communications demand higher reliability, driving advancements in radiation-resistant and temperature-tolerant designs.


Despite promising prospects, challenges remain, including erbium resource supply and noise control in quantum communications. The EDFA market is projected to exceed $2.7 billion by 2030, solidifying its role as a core component of next-generation optical networks.
